On this episode of After Earnings, Ann Berry sits down with Grab CFO Peter Oey. Grab is a leading super app in Southeast Asia, offering everything from ride-hailing to food delivery, grocery services, and digital payments. The company went public via a $40B SPAC in 2021, but its stock has since dropped 64% as it works toward profitability. Still, growth hasn’t slowed; revenue rose 19% in 2024, and its digital bank, GXS, now holds $1.2 billion in deposits.
